MySQL遭遇连接难题:无法顺畅接入Linux系统?这个标题既体现了问题的核心——“MySQL无法连接Linux”,又带有一定的吸引力和探究性质,适合作为新媒体文章的标题。同时,它也符合20字以内的要求。

资源类型:2wx.net 2025-07-30 05:39

mysql无法连接linux简介:



深入解析MySQL无法连接Linux服务器的原因与解决方案 在当今的信息化时代,数据库作为信息存储与处理的核心,其重要性不言而喻

    MySQL作为一款开源的关系型数据库管理系统,因其性能稳定、功能强大且易于维护而广受企业青睐

    然而,在实际应用过程中,用户有时会遇到MySQL无法连接Linux服务器的问题,这不仅影响了数据的正常访问,还可能给企业带来不小的损失

    本文旨在深入剖析这一问题的成因,并提供有效的解决方案

     一、问题分析 当遇到MySQL无法连接Linux服务器的情况时,我们首先需要明确问题的具体表现

    通常,这类问题可能表现为连接超时、访问被拒绝或者无法找到MySQL服务等多种形式

    这些问题的背后,隐藏着多种可能的原因

     1.网络配置问题:Linux服务器的网络配置可能阻止了MySQL服务的正常连接

    例如,防火墙设置可能屏蔽了MySQL的默认端口(通常是3306),导致外部连接无法建立

    此外,IP地址、网关或DNS等网络参数配置错误,也可能导致连接失败

     2.MySQL服务状态异常:如果MySQL服务未正常启动,或者运行过程中出现异常崩溃,那么客户端自然无法连接到数据库

    此外,MySQL的配置文件(如my.cnf)中的参数设置不当,也可能导致服务无法被正确访问

     3.权限问题:MySQL具有严格的权限管理机制

    如果用户没有正确的访问权限,或者尝试使用的用户名和密码不正确,那么连接请求将被拒绝

    同时,如果用户试图从未经授权的IP地址访问数据库,也会遭遇连接失败的情况

     4.资源限制:服务器资源不足也是导致连接失败的一个常见原因

    例如,当服务器的内存、CPU或磁盘空间等资源达到瓶颈时,MySQL服务的性能将受到影响,甚至可能导致服务无响应

     二、解决方案 针对上述分析的原因,我们可以采取以下措施来解决MySQL无法连接Linux服务器的问题

     1.检查并调整网络配置:首先,确保Linux服务器的网络连接是正常的

    然后,检查防火墙设置,确保MySQL的端口没有被屏蔽

    如果需要,可以在防火墙规则中添加允许访问MySQL端口的条目

    此外,还要核对服务器的IP地址、网关和DNS等网络参数,确保它们配置正确

     2.确认并优化MySQL服务状态:通过命令行工具(如systemctl)检查MySQL服务的状态,确保其正在运行

    如果服务未启动,尝试手动启动并检查是否有错误信息输出

    同时,审查MySQL的配置文件,确保参数设置合理,特别是与网络连接相关的参数(如bind-address、port等)

     3.管理并分配用户权限:通过MySQL的权限管理系统,确保用户具有正确的访问权限

    这包括为用户分配适当的数据库和表权限,以及设置正确的用户名和密码

    如果需要远程访问数据库,还要确保用户具有从特定IP地址访问的权限

     4.监控并扩展服务器资源:定期监控服务器的资源使用情况,包括内存、CPU和磁盘空间等

    当发现资源不足时,及时采取措施进行扩展,如增加内存条、升级CPU或扩展磁盘空间等

    同时,也可以考虑优化MySQL的性能配置,以减少资源消耗

     三、预防措施 除了上述解决方案外,我们还可以采取一些预防措施来降低MySQL无法连接Linux服务器的风险

     1.定期备份数据:定期备份数据库数据,以防数据丢失或损坏

    这不仅可以保障数据的安全性,还可以在出现问题时快速恢复数据

     2.更新和维护系统:定期更新Linux系统和MySQL软件,以获取最新的安全补丁和功能改进

    同时,定期对系统进行维护,清理不必要的文件和进程,保持系统的健康状态

     3.建立监控和报警机制:建立自动化的监控和报警机制,实时监测服务器的状态和MySQL服务的运行情况

    一旦发现问题,立即触发报警并通知管理员进行处理

     四、结语 MySQL无法连接Linux服务器是一个复杂的问题,可能涉及多个方面的原因

    然而,只要我们深入分析问题的成因,并采取针对性的解决方案和预防措施,就能够有效地解决这一问题,并保障数据库的稳定运行

    希望本文的内容能够对遇到类似问题的读者有所帮助

    

阅读全文
上一篇:Java处理MySQL重复数据增量策略

最新收录:

  • 标题建议:《MySQL自动提交关闭方法详解》这个标题简洁明了,直接点明了文章的主题,即介绍如何关闭MySQL的自动提交功能,同时“详解”二字也暗示了文章会对该操作进行详细的解释和说明,符合新媒体文章标题的特点。
  • Java处理MySQL重复数据增量策略
  • MySQL事务中断解析:原因、影响与解决方案全揭秘
  • Ubuntu系统MySQL安装路径指南
  • MySQL网络共享:轻松实现数据库远程协作
  • MySQL连接失败?快速解决连接问题的方法!
  • 解决之道:当MySQL安装目录中没有mysql.exe怎么办
  • Java Short类型与MySQL数据库的完美匹配之道
  • 探秘MySQL:打造高效稳定的游戏背包数据系统
  • 揭秘SQL注入:如何攻击与防范MySQL数据库?
  • MySQL数据库中如何处理重复字段问题
  • 解决MySQL1062错误:避免数据重复插入
  • 首页 | mysql无法连接linux:MySQL遭遇连接难题:无法顺畅接入Linux系统?这个标题既体现了问题的核心——“MySQL无法连接Linux”,又带有一定的吸引力和探究性质,适合作为新媒体文章的标题。同时,它也符合20字以内的要求。